All triangles must equal 180°. So there you have a right angle which = 90° and a 25° angle. add those together to get 115°. Now do 180-115=65°. the missing angle is 65°.
The missing interior angle, x, of the convex polygon is 168⁰.
<h3>
Sum of interior angles of convex polygon</h3>
The sum of interior angles of a convex polygon is calculated as follows;
S = (n - 2) 180
S = (8 - 2) 180
S = (6) 180
S = 1080
The missing interior angle, x, is calculated as follows;
x + 126 + 146 + 130 + 140 + 146 + 134 + 90 = 1080
x + 912 = 1080
x = 1080 - 912
x = 168⁰
